Meaning and Origin
Kayanne, a name of English origin, is a blend of two classic names: "Kay" and "Anne." "Kay," often a shortened form of Katherine or Kathleen, exudes grace and elegance, while "Anne" signifies gentleness and warmth. Pronunciation and Spelling
Kayanne is pronounced "KAY-ann," with emphasis on the first syllable. The spelling is straightforward, making it easy to read and remember. Variation and Similar Names
There are a few variations and similar names to Kayanne. "Kaylanne" and "Kyanne" offer slight variations in spelling, while "Kayann" is a shorter alternative. Similar names with similar sounds or meanings include "Katherine," "Kathleen," and "Anne," offering a broader range of choices for those who like the name but want a more familiar option.
